  1. *DECK BESI1
  2. FUNCTION BESI1 (X)
  3. C***BEGIN PROLOGUE BESI1
  4. C***PURPOSE Compute the modified (hyperbolic) Bessel function of the
  5. C first kind of order one.
  6. C***LIBRARY SLATEC (FNLIB)
  7. C***CATEGORY C10B1
  8. C***TYPE SINGLE PRECISION (BESI1-S, DBESI1-D)
  9. C***KEYWORDS FIRST KIND, FNLIB, HYPERBOLIC BESSEL FUNCTION,
  10. C MODIFIED BESSEL FUNCTION, ORDER ONE, SPECIAL FUNCTIONS
  11. C***AUTHOR Fullerton, W., (LANL)
  12. C***DESCRIPTION
  13. C
  14. C BESI1(X) calculates the modified (hyperbolic) Bessel function
  15. C of the first kind of order one for real argument X.
  16. C
  17. C Series for BI1 on the interval 0. to 9.00000D+00
  18. C with weighted error 2.40E-17
  19. C log weighted error 16.62
  20. C significant figures required 16.23
  21. C decimal places required 17.14
  22. C
  23. C***REFERENCES (NONE)
  24. C***ROUTINES CALLED BESI1E, CSEVL, INITS, R1MACH, XERMSG
  25. C***REVISION HISTORY (YYMMDD)
  26. C 770401 DATE WRITTEN
  27. C 890531 Changed all specific intrinsics to generic. (WRB)
  28. C 890531 REVISION DATE from Version 3.2
  29. C 891214 Prologue converted to Version 4.0 format. (BAB)
  30. C 900315 CALLs to XERROR changed to CALLs to XERMSG. (THJ)
  31. C 900326 Removed duplicate information from DESCRIPTION section.
  32. C (WRB)
  33. C***END PROLOGUE BESI1
  34. DIMENSION BI1CS(11)
  35. LOGICAL FIRST
  36. SAVE BI1CS, NTI1, XMIN, XSML, XMAX, FIRST
  37. DATA BI1CS( 1) / -.0019717132 61099859E0 /
  38. DATA BI1CS( 2) / .4073488766 7546481E0 /
  39. DATA BI1CS( 3) / .0348389942 99959456E0 /
  40. DATA BI1CS( 4) / .0015453945 56300123E0 /
  41. DATA BI1CS( 5) / .0000418885 21098377E0 /
  42. DATA BI1CS( 6) / .0000007649 02676483E0 /
  43. DATA BI1CS( 7) / .0000000100 42493924E0 /
  44. DATA BI1CS( 8) / .0000000000 99322077E0 /
  45. DATA BI1CS( 9) / .0000000000 00766380E0 /
  46. DATA BI1CS(10) / .0000000000 00004741E0 /
  47. DATA BI1CS(11) / .0000000000 00000024E0 /
  48. DATA FIRST /.TRUE./
  49. C***FIRST EXECUTABLE STATEMENT BESI1
  50. IF (FIRST) THEN
  51. NTI1 = INITS (BI1CS, 11, 0.1*R1MACH(3))
  52. XMIN = 2.0*R1MACH(1)
  53. XSML = SQRT (4.5*R1MACH(3))
  54. XMAX = LOG (R1MACH(2))
  55. ENDIF
  56. FIRST = .FALSE.
  57. C
  58. Y = ABS(X)
  59. IF (Y.GT.3.0) GO TO 20
  60. C
  61. BESI1 = 0.0
  62. IF (Y.EQ.0.0) RETURN
  63. C
  64. IF (Y .LE. XMIN) CALL XERMSG ('SLATEC', 'BESI1',
  65. + 'ABS(X) SO SMALL I1 UNDERFLOWS', 1, 1)
  66. IF (Y.GT.XMIN) BESI1 = 0.5*X
  67. IF (Y.GT.XSML) BESI1 = X * (.875 + CSEVL(Y*Y/4.5-1., BI1CS, NTI1))
  68. RETURN
  69. C
  70. 20 IF (Y .GT. XMAX) CALL XERMSG ('SLATEC', 'BESI1',
  71. + 'ABS(X) SO BIG I1 OVERFLOWS', 2, 2)
  72. C
  73. BESI1 = EXP(Y) * BESI1E(X)
  74. C
  75. RETURN
  76. END
